AX10420

48 bit digital IO TTL PC/104 module, opto-22 compatible
  • Hersteller Axiom
  • Kategorie: PC/104
  • The AX10420 is a compact, high-performance digital input/output (I/O) module designed for embedded and industrial control applications. It provides 48 channels of TTL-level digital I/O in a PC/104 form factor, offering full compatibility with Opto-22 digital I/O standards and emulation of the Intel 8255 Programmable Peripheral Interface (PPI) operating in Mode 0. This module is engineered for integration into PC/104-based embedded systems, enabling reliable digital signal interfacing, control, and monitoring in automation, instrumentation, and data acquisition environments.
- 48-Bit Digital I/O: Provides 48 individually programmable digital input/output lines for flexible signal interfacing.
- TTL Logic Compatibility: Supports standard Transistor-Transistor Logic (TTL) voltage levels, ensuring compatibility with a wide range of digital devices and control systems.
- Opto-22 Compatibility: Designed to interface seamlessly with Opto-22 digital I/O racks and modules, allowing easy integration into existing industrial control infrastructures.
- 8255 Mode 0 Emulation: Emulates the Intel 8255 PPI in Mode 0, providing a familiar programming model and compatibility with legacy software and hardware systems.
- PC/104 Bus Interface: Fully compliant with the PC/104 standard, supporting stackable embedded system configurations without the need for a backplane.
- Interrupt Support: Configurable interrupt request (IRQ) lines including IRQ5, IRQ9, IRQ10, IRQ11, IRQ12, and IRQ15 for event-driven I/O operations.
- Compact Form Factor: Measures 95 mm x 90 mm, optimized for embedded and space-constrained applications.
- Industrial Reliability: Designed for robust operation in industrial environments, with durable construction and stable electrical performance.
- Flexible Configuration: Each I/O port can be configured as input or output under software control, enabling dynamic reconfiguration for different tasks.
- High-Speed Digital Operation: Supports fast digital signal switching suitable for real-time control and monitoring applications.

3. Technical Specifications
- Form Factor: PC/104 (stackable embedded module)
- Bus Interface: PC/104 (ISA-compatible 8/16-bit bus)
- Digital I/O Channels: 48 TTL-level lines
- Logic Levels:
- Input high voltage (VIH): typically 2.0 V min
- Input low voltage (VIL): typically 0.8 V max
- Output high voltage (VOH): typically 2.4 V min
- Output low voltage (VOL): typically 0.4 V max
- I/O Configuration: Programmable in groups of 8 bits (Port A, Port B, Port C per 8255 standard)
- Emulation: Intel 8255 PPI Mode 0 (basic input/output mode)
- Interrupt Lines: IRQ5, IRQ9, IRQ10, IRQ11, IRQ12, IRQ15 selectable
- Dimensions: 95 mm (L) × 90 mm (W)
- Weight: Approximately 80–120 g (typical for PC/104 modules of this size)
- Power Requirements: +5 V DC (typical), current consumption dependent on I/O load
- Operating Temperature: Typically 0°C to +70°C (industrial versions may support extended ranges)
- Storage Temperature: -40°C to +85°C
- Humidity: 5% to 95% non-condensing
- Connectors: Standard 50-pin headers compatible with Opto-22 racks and digital I/O cables
- Mounting: PC/104 stack-through connectors with mechanical standoffs for secure installation




4. Functionality
The AX10420 functions as a digital I/O expansion module for embedded PC/104 systems. It provides 48 TTL-compatible digital lines that can be configured as inputs or outputs in software. The module emulates the Intel 8255 PPI in Mode 0, meaning each of the three ports (A, B, and C) can be independently programmed for input or output operation. This allows flexible control of digital devices such as relays, sensors, switches, LEDs, and actuators.

7. Performance & Capabilities
- Speed: Supports high-speed digital switching suitable for real-time control applications; typical I/O access times in the microsecond range depending on host CPU and bus speed.
- Capacity: 48 independent digital channels, configurable in groups of 8 bits.
- Efficiency: Low power consumption due to TTL logic design and efficient PC/104 bus interface.
- Response Time: Determined by host system and interrupt configuration; capable of handling rapid digital signal transitions.
- Reliability: Solid-state design with no moving parts; suitable for continuous operation in industrial environments.
- Limitations:
- TTL-level signals only (not isolated or high-voltage tolerant).
- Requires external buffering or isolation for high-current or high-voltage applications.
- Limited to PC/104 bus systems (not directly compatible with PCIe or USB without adapters).
